oracle.jbo.JboException: JBO-29000: JBO-29000: Bad version number in .class file

我在本地run Page的时候报以下错误。

oracle.jbo.JboException: JBO-29000: JBO-29000: Bad version number in .class file
?????: cux.oracle.apps.cux.po.evaluate.risk.server.xxxx???:
current-workspace-app.web.APPS_HTML:0.0.0 ???:
/D:/JDeveloper/jdevhome/jdev/myclasses/ ??: in D:\JDeveloper\jdevhome\jdev\myhtml\OA_HTML ???: oracle.jbo.common.java2.JDK2ClassLoader
???: default.root:0.0.0 ???: /D:/JDeveloper/jdevbin/BC4J/lib/adfm.jar
??: in /D:/JDeveloper/jdevhome/jdev/system/oracle.j2ee.10.1.3.41.57/embedded-oc4j/config/application.xml

 

经检查,是因为我是用1.6版本的JDK编译的class,但是运行的时候使用的JDK是1.5版本,所以报Bad version number in .class file .

 

小建议:本地编译程序的JDK尽量与应用保持一致。

转载于:https://www.cnblogs.com/huanghongbo/p/5442077.html


本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!

相关文章

立即
投稿

微信公众账号

微信扫一扫加关注

返回
顶部